private void dgvDitribucion_CellMouseDoubleClick(object sender, DataGridViewCellMouseEventArgs e) { try { if (e.RowIndex >= 0 && e.ColumnIndex >= 1) { int fil = dgvDitribucion.CurrentCell.RowIndex; int col = dgvDitribucion.CurrentCell.ColumnIndex; frmAsignarPersonalPuntoAtencion formAsignarPersonal = new frmAsignarPersonalPuntoAtencion(bib, puntoA[fil], matrizDist[fil], dtpSemana.Value, col); if (formAsignarPersonal.ShowDialog() == DialogResult.OK) { //BindingList<ServicioJava.distribucionPersonal> auxDist = formAsignarPersonal.ListaNuevos; //foreach (ServicioJava.distribucionPersonal dp in auxDist) //{ // matrizDist[fil].Add(dp); //} } } } catch (Exception) { System.Console.Write("Error"); } }
private void dgvDitribucion_CellMouseDoubleClick(object sender, DataGridViewCellMouseEventArgs e) { try { if (e.RowIndex >= 0 && e.ColumnIndex >= 1) { int fil = dgvDitribucion.CurrentCell.RowIndex; int col = dgvDitribucion.CurrentCell.ColumnIndex; frmAsignarPersonalPuntoAtencion formAsignarPersonal = new frmAsignarPersonalPuntoAtencion(bib, puntoA[fil], matrizDist[fil], dtpInicioSem.Value, col); if (formAsignarPersonal.ShowDialog() == DialogResult.OK) { MessageBox.Show("Se ha asignado correctamente el personal", "Mensaje de Éxito"); } } } catch (Exception) { System.Console.Write("Error"); } }